Browse Source

ColladaLoader - #13365 instance node names now match their associated library nodes name, vs 'instance_#'.

shelbyspeegle 7 years ago
parent
commit
1d55060f83
1 changed files with 6 additions and 1 deletions
  1. 6 1
      examples/js/loaders/ColladaLoader.js

+ 6 - 1
examples/js/loaders/ColladaLoader.js

@@ -3306,7 +3306,12 @@ THREE.ColladaLoader.prototype = {
 
 
 			}
 			}
 
 
-			object.name = ( type === 'JOINT' ) ? data.sid : data.name;
+			if ( object.name === '' ) {
+
+				object.name = ( type === 'JOINT' ) ? data.sid : data.name;
+				
+			}
+
 			object.matrix.copy( matrix );
 			object.matrix.copy( matrix );
 			object.matrix.decompose( object.position, object.quaternion, object.scale );
 			object.matrix.decompose( object.position, object.quaternion, object.scale );